Identify the properties described in the question: the substance is highly flammable, has an astringent quality, and evaporates quickly.
Recall that sodium lauryl sulfate is a surfactant commonly used for cleaning but is not highly flammable and does not evaporate quickly.
Consider glycerin, which is a viscous, non-flammable humectant that does not evaporate quickly and lacks astringent properties.
Water is non-flammable and evaporates relatively slowly compared to volatile organic compounds.
Ethanol is a volatile organic compound that is highly flammable, has an astringent (drying) effect, and evaporates quickly, matching all the properties described.
